How can I deal with the infestation of the moth?

You may have opened a box of corn food and discovered a hoarse worm or two, or you may have opened the drawers on a bunch of clothes with holes. Both are signs of possible infestation of the moth. Two main types of domestic moths are pantry moths and moths of clothing. The moths feed on grains and dried fruit; Clothing of clothing enjoys animal -based clothes such as wool and feathers. Both types of contamination can be treated by removing contaminated items, correctly storing the items and using traps to the moths for the bait and disposing of the moth.

The most visible sign of infestation of the pantry moths are small moths that flutter around your kitchen or goods stored pantry. Pantry moths on dry feed for pets, bird seed, dried fruit, grains and nuts. Moths infiltrate small cracks and slots in the house and attack incorrectly closed pantry objects. They put eggs in food and often covered them with a fine white strap.

If you want to remove the meal infestation of the moth, dispose of all contaminated food.Seal the gaps in the windows, walls and doors with sealing or expanding foam spray. Clean all surfaces. Moths cannot eat through plastic containers, so store dried goods and food for pets in airtight containers that have firmly adjacent eyelids.

Attracting the moth clothing can be more difficult and costly control. Moths could be hidden in cabinets, trunks and drawers before they are discovered. The moths of the clothing feed on animal fibers such as feathers, wool and hair. Pant -moth larvae are particularly used with sweat, urine clothes, the rest of food and dead skin. Adult moths behave in the garment and put eggs in it.

If you want to eradicate clothing moths, eliminate the source of infestation. Remove the infested garments and plant them and wash them if necessary. Extreme heat from cleaning chemical cleaning kills moths in all their life stages. All cšpička fabric would beThey were to be stored in airtight, sealed plastic boxes or bags.

baits, traps and repellents are widely available for detection and treatment of infestation of moths. An ordinary trap is a pheromone trap, a disposable sticky board covered with a female scent. Male moths are attracted to a sticky plate where they are trapped. The pheromone traps should be replaced every one to three months until the boards have been caught by any other moths.

Insecticides can help erades moth contamination, but chemicals can also be harmful to humans. The moth flakes and bombs kill moths in all stages of development, but contain naphthalene or other gases and can cause respiratory problems. Cedar Chips and Mothballs repel moths, but do not kill them. Botanical insecticides are safe for the kitchen when dealing with the attaches of the pantry bridges.
